Have recently loaded Tru64 5.1B on FreeAXP but not had much time to >> play with it. Running on an i7 Windows-10 laptop I didn't notice any >> performance loss and the emulator performed fine. Can only run one instance >> of FreeAXP at a time though so cannot set up a cluster or have VMS & Tru64 >> both running simultaneously.
